...The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in New
York...
Tonawanda Creek At Rapids affecting Niagara and Erie Counties.
For the Tonawanda Creek...including Rapids...Minor flooding is
forecast.
* WHAT...Minor flooding is forecast.
* WHERE...Tonawanda Creek at Rapids.
* WHEN...From this evening to Tuesday morning.
* IMPACTS...At 12.0 feet, Flood stage, lowland flooding of farm
areas along Tonawanda Creek between Rapids and the Tonawanda
Indian Reservation. Flooding may impact Fletcher, Burdick,
Kelkenberg, and Tonawanda Creek Roads.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 4:00 AM EDT Monday the stage was 9.2 feet.
- Bankfull stage is 10.0 feet.
- Forecast...The river is expected to rise above flood stage
this evening to a crest of 12.1 feet this evening. It will
then fall below flood stage just after midnight tonight.
- Flood stage is 12.0 feet.
- Flood History...No available flood history.
